Pastor, Dr. E. W. Bryant

Dr. E. W. Bryant is an emerging visionary with core beliefs that guide his faith, his principles, his character and his decision-making. He is a team player who is goal-oriented, and a voracious reader who is continuously emerging and professionally developing. As a life coach, he inspires others by encouraging them to stretch to reach newer and unknown heights. He has a sharing, giving spirit and frequently serves as a intercessor for others.


Dr. Bryant is a voice for those populations that at times, have no voice at the table. His hopeful convictions, organizational skills, professional tool-set and strong work ethic have equipped him to receive recognition in the area of counseling. Not only does he "give back" but he also pays it forward. By working with Oklahoma City's respected and notable leaders, his public service impacts social change in innumerable civic contributions at the community, city, state and national levels.


These attributes, along with his humorous, smiling and warm demeanor, define Dr. E. W. Bryant's life as a man of character.
